HomeMy WebLinkAboutCSRA WOUNDED WARRIOR CARE PROJECT INC RESOLUTION RESOLUTION RESOLUTION OF SUPPORT FOR CSRA WOUNDED WARRIOR CARE PROJECT, INC. AND AUGUSTA'S UNIQUE QUALIFICATIONS TO CARE FOR AMERICA'S HEROES A RESOLUTION BYCOMMISSIONERS DON GRANTHAM AND J.R. HATNEY WHEREAS, the CSRA Wounded Warrior Care Project is dedicated to ensuring that every service man and woman has the best outcome possible including physical, mental, spiritual and vocational healing and to providing the family and community support necessary to make that happen, WHEREAS, CSRA Wounded Warrior Care Project has determined that Augusta, Georgia is uniquely qualified to play an even larger role in caring for America's heroes than it has in the past by capitalizing on the synergy of private and governmental entities working in concert to form partnerships, relationships and collaborations that do not exist elsewhere in America, by identifying transitional, vocational rehabilitation and research opportunities, and by matching community volunteers with local needs for wounded warriors and their families; WHEREAS, CSRA Wounded Warrior Care Project aims to expand and fully use the resources of local hospitals and treatment facilities, including Eisenhower Army Medical Center, the Charlie Norwood VA Medical Center (and its one-of-a-kind Active Duty Rehab Unit), the Medical College of Georgia and the MCG School of Nursing, Walton Rehabilitation Hospital, and both the existing Fisher House at Fort Gordon and the one to be built at the V AMC Uptown Division; WHEREAS, the Augusta-Richmond County Commission is in support of our military, our war veterans and their families and the Commission supports the programs benefiting wounded warriors in Augusta, Georgia; WHEREAS, Augusta-Richmond County Commission provides non-financial support of this project and its purpose and plan to benefit wounded warriors and their families; N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OL VED by the Augusta-Richmond County Commission that the CSRA Wounded Warrior Care Project is strongly supported by the Augusta-Richmond County Commission.
